Summary: Hybrid IT infrastructure is built on four pillars: cloud storage, secure remote access (VPN or Zero Trust proxy), a video conferencing system, and central device management (MDM/Intune). To close the office-versus-remote experience gap, all resources should be designed cloud-first.

As hybrid work becomes permanent, IT infrastructure in SMEs is often not fully adapted to half-office, half-remote logic. The equal experience of those joining a meeting from the office and from home, accessing files from either side, and working securely is the result not of a single tool but of an integrated infrastructure. This guide takes a holistic view of hybrid-work IT infrastructure for SMEs.

Why Does Hybrid Infrastructure Matter?

It is critical for productivity and business continuity that remote workers have the same tools, files, and security level as those in the office. Common SME problems:

  • Remote workers cannot join the meeting (audio quality, connection)
  • A file open in the office cannot be reached remotely
  • Sensitive data accessed from home without VPN
  • Dual-use (personal + work) device confusion
  • Cloud-tool security skipped
  • No collaborative document workflow
  • Managers lack "who is doing what" visibility

Integrated infrastructure brings all these points together.

Layer-by-Layer Hybrid Infrastructure

1. Identity and Access (SSO + MFA)

Instead of a separate identity per app, a single identity provider (Azure AD / Entra ID, Google Workspace). SSO and MFA managed jointly.

2. Endpoint Security

EDR, automatic patching, and disk encryption are mandatory on every device inside and outside the office. Device-health checks are integrated into the access policy.

3. Network and Remote Access

For the office, corporate Wi-Fi + VLAN + firewall; for remote users, VPN or ZTNA. Consistent access to cloud applications from either side.

4. Cloud Files and Collaboration

Centralized files via Microsoft 365 (SharePoint/OneDrive) or Google Workspace (Drive). Version management, co-editing, and commenting directly support hybrid work.

5. Video Conferencing and Communication

Solutions like Teams, Zoom, and Google Meet. Meeting rooms suited to hybrid use (camera, microphone, screen sharing) require investment on the office side.

6. Applications and SaaS

Business apps like ERP, CRM, and accounting are made cloud-based or remote-access ready. Behind-VPN access instead of public RDP.

7. Monitoring and Support

Which device remote users are on and which app they are using is monitored. Remote-support tools (TeamViewer, AnyDesk, Intune) provide fast response.

Meeting Room Hardware

The quality of a hybrid meeting often depends on the office meeting room. A good hybrid room:

  • A wide-angle camera (auto-framing)
  • Table microphone or ceiling microphone
  • Screen sharing + a second display (for remote participants)
  • USB-C single-cable connection (for laptops)
  • Acoustic treatment (echo damping)

Common Mistakes

  • Treating those joining from home as "second class"
  • VPN left open but the user session not sleeping
  • Remote users falling behind on updates
  • Video conference rooms equipped with low-quality cameras/microphones
  • Forcing collaborative tools on the team without introduction
  • Security policies not adapted to remote work
  • Skipping cultural (management-style) adaptation

Real-World Examples

Example 1: Cloud File Migration at an Accounting Firm

An accounting firm moved its file server to SharePoint. Office and remote users reached the same folder structure. Version chaos ended; sending files by email became unnecessary.

Example 2: Hybrid Meeting Room at a Manufacturing Site

A manufacturing site installed a professional camera + microphone in the meeting room. The on-site participation of production engineers and the off-site supplier's Teams attendance reached an equal experience.

Example 3: ZTNA Migration at a Consulting Firm

A consulting firm started using ZTNA instead of an old VPN. Users only reached the applications they needed; security and user experience improved simultaneously.

FAQ

Frequently Asked Questions

Is there an infrastructure difference between fully remote and hybrid?

Hybrid requires extra investment in office components (meeting rooms, LAN). In a fully remote setup, that layer is unnecessary.

Which cloud file system is better?

If you are in the Microsoft ecosystem, SharePoint/OneDrive; if you are a Google user, Drive. Switching between the two requires additional planning.

Is hardware mandatory for video conferencing?

Small teams can manage with laptops; but for 5+ person meeting rooms, professional hardware significantly improves the experience.

How is remote-worker security ensured?

The combination of EDR + MFA + VPN/ZTNA + device-health checks is the minimum bundle. Zero Trust principles should be applied.

How do employees switch between office and remote?

Same identity, same device, same applications. A consistent experience on both sides is the goal; setup difference should be none.
